Under 25,000 residents gives Mount Vista a small-town character that shows up in every data point below — from the commute patterns to the rental inventory. A typical home runs $526,000.

Mount Vista sits roughly 7 miles north of Vancouver — close enough that regional housing and labor patterns are shaped largely by the larger market. Median home values run roughly 20% higher than Vancouver's $440,000.

About the Cost of Living in Mount Vista

The median home value in Mount Vista is $526,200 — 73% above the national median of $305,000. Median rent runs $1,876/month, 43% higher than the national median of $1,314/month. The median household income of $101,189/year is 36% higher than the US median of $74,580. The local unemployment rate is 4.6%, below the national average of 4.8%. Washington charges no state income tax, a meaningful advantage for take-home pay. The climate averages highs of 63.2°F and lows of 44.7°F. Overall, Mount Vista has a cost of living index of 161 versus the US average of 100, meaning it is 61% more expensive.
